A vulnerability, which was classified as critical, was found in Google Android 11.0/12.0. Affected is an unknown function of the component PermissionController. Such manipulation leads to ui layer. This vulnerability is listed as CVE-2021-39617. The attack must be carried out locally. There is no available exploit. It is advisable to implement a patch to correct this issue.

A vulnerability, which was classified as critical, has been found in Google Android 11.0/12.0 (Smartphone Operating System). Affected by this issue is some unknown functionality of the component PermissionController.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a ui layer vulnerability. Using CWE to declare the problem leads to CWE-1021. The web application does not restrict or incorrectly restricts frame objects or UI layers that belong to another application or domain, which can lead to user confusion about which interface the user is interacting with. Impacted is confidentiality, integrity, and availability. CVE summarizes:

In the user interface buttons of PermissionController, there is a possible way to bypass permissions dialogs due to a tapjacking/overlay attack. This could lead to local escalation of privilege with no additional execution privileges needed. User interaction is needed for exploitation.Product: AndroidVersions: Android-11 Android-12 Android-12LAndroid ID: A-175190844

The weakness was presented 12/13/2022 as A-175190844. The advisory is shared for download at source.android.com. This vulnerability is handled as CVE-2021-39617 since 08/23/2021. There are neither technical details nor an exploit publicly available. The current price for an exploit might be approx. USD $0-$5k (estimation calculated on 01/08/2023). It is expected to see the exploit prices for this product increasing in the near future.

Applying a patch is able to eliminate this problem.
